Output 78dc868ebd4e4243eb335e622a761a515fd6feb50b883120cafd1c333f46d066:1

value
2622720
script pubkey
OP_0 OP_PUSHBYTES_20 5804d50301d961063c98b4c9ba56735f06157af5
address
ltc1qtqzd2qcpm9ssv0ycknym54nnturp27h476ase5
transaction
78dc868ebd4e4243eb335e622a761a515fd6feb50b883120cafd1c333f46d066
spent
true